Abstract

The utility model relates to a decompression valve structure of an oil gun, which comprises a main body which is provided with a compression pipeline, a first pipeline, a second pipeline, a third pipeline, and an opening which is used for combining an oil cylinder, wherein the compression pipeline is provided with a decompression port and an opening, both ends of the first pipeline are respectively communicated with the compression pipeline and the opening for combining an oil cylinder, one end of the second pipeline is communicated with the decompression port, the other end of the second pipeline is provided with an opening, the inner part of the second pipeline is in sleeve joint with a sphere and an elastic element and is screwed with a screw rod, both ends of the third pipeline are respectively communicated with the second pipeline and the opening for combining an oil cylinder. With the regulation of the length of the screw rod inserted into the second pipeline, the compression amount of the elastic element is regulated to control the pressure of the sphere in sealing the decompression port.

Embodiment
See also shown in Fig. 2,3,5.The pressure-relief valve structure embodiment of this new oil rifle comprises that a body 10 has compression pipe 11, first pipeline 12, second pipeline 13, the 3rd pipeline 141 and in conjunction with the opening 15 of grease tube 20.Compression pipe 11 has the opening 112 that a pressure relief opening 111 and is communicated to body 10 outsides.Compression pipe 111 inner sockets one can move back and forth the piston 16 of position.Pressure relief opening 111 is near opening 112.The two ends of first pipeline 12 are communicated with compression pipe 11 and opening 15 respectively.One end of second pipeline 13 communicates with the pressure relief opening 111 of compression pipe 11, and the other end is another opening 134 that is communicated to body 10 outsides.Socket one spheroid 131, an elastic element 132 and the screw rod 133 that is spirally connected in second pipeline 13, the tail end of screw rod 133 stretches out opening 134 outsides of second pipeline 13, and perhaps the tail end of screw rod 15 as shown in Figure 5 is in opening 134.One end of the front end ejection elastic element 132 of screw rod 133, the other end ejection spheroid 131 of elastic element 132 has spheroid 131 and keeps the strength of sealing pressure relief opening 111.The 3rd pipeline 14 two ends are communicated with second pipeline 13 and opening 15 respectively.
The opening 15 of present embodiment body 10 is in conjunction with the opening 21 of grease tube 20.When piston 16 when move on the left side of circle shown in 2, the greases in the grease tube 20 can enter compression pipe 11 through first pipeline 12.When piston 16 is mobile toward the right shown in Figure 3, can promote the grease discharge aperture 112 in the compression pipe 11.
See also shown in Figure 4.When grease is filled with, in the time of can't be again with grease discharge aperture 112, when the pressure of grease seals the pressure of pressure relief openings 111 greater than spheroid 131 near the pressure relief opening 111, grease promptly can be via pressure relief opening 111 pushing spheroids 13, overcome elastic element 132 and bestow the elastic force of spheroid 131, make spheroid 131 no longer seal pressure relief opening 111, grease also is back in the grease pipe 20 via the 3rd pipeline 14, and can not damage grease compressor.
The user can utilize the whole screw rod 133 of screwdriver or hand adjustment to stretch into length in second pipeline 13, adjust the decrement of elastic element 132, with the different pressure of control spheroid 131 sealing pressure relief opening 111, to be fit to the pressure demand of various oiling fat, make grease compressor have value widely.And the tail end of screw rod 133 stretches out the outside of body 10, and the user utilizes the tail end of screw rod 133 can adjust the pressure of pressure release easily.
